# Env Vars — Orderbarn Soft Deletes

Quick note for review: soft deletes on the `orders` table are gated by `ORDERBARN_SOFT_DELETE=true`, and the purge worker that later hard-deletes rows authenticates against the archive service with a signing credential. Without it, purges silently no-op, which is why staging looked "fine" last week. The credential goes in `.env` on the following line.

secret setting of tajof-bahif: COURIER_KEY3=65d

Minutes — Management Meeting

Attendees: R. Calloway, J. Merch, S. Ando. Decision: marketing spend cut 20% effective next month. Regional campaigns in Westhollow paused; digital retained. Branch managers to submit revised local budgets within ten days. No headcount impact. Savings redirected per the plan noted below.

confidential, bawig-bafog: Only 30 of the 496 pilot accounts renewed Lammir, so a churn review is set for May 8. Kelionax Systems is in early talks to buy Noririx Foods for about $76.9 million.

Hot-reload for Gristmill config: edits to the overlay land via the watcher, no restart. Reload fires only on valid schema; bad files are rejected and logged, last-good stays live. If reload stalls, check the watcher heartbeat, then bounce the sidecar — never the main proc. Rollback is just reverting the overlay commit. Known gap: secrets still need a restart; fix is queued. Verified this path end-to-end on staging yesterday. For the sync, the relevant build token from that verification run is below.

build token for tajeg-bajep: htk14_409ba9df6b8acb

FAQ: Garage feed decryption

Q: The StackPark occupancy feed stopped updating after the key rotation. What now?

A: The feed publisher re-encrypted with the new key. Restart the consumer, then re-authorize it through the recovery prompt before cutting the release. The prompt accepts only the recovery passphrase, noted directly below for the release manager.

vault phrase of yaguf-hahaf = druath-holix